China Visa RequirementsFor Lebanon passport holders

Lebanese nationals require a visa to enter China. The tourist visa (L visa) costs approximately USD 140 and allows stays up to 30 days. China has been expanding its economic ties with Middle Eastern countries, and Lebanese business visitors are increasingly traveling to China.

Lebanon passport holders require a visa to enter China.

Apply at the Chinese Embassy in Beirut. Required documents include a valid passport, completed application form, photo, itinerary, hotel bookings, and financial proof. Processing takes 4-7 business days for standard applications. China Visa Application Service Centers (CVASC) may be available; check the embassy website.

Current Travel Situation

Lebanon to China: What You Need to Know

China requires Lebanese passport holders to apply for a visa in advance. China's Belt and Road Initiative has increased engagement with Lebanon and the Arab world. The Chinese Embassy in Beirut processes applications. Note that China's internet restrictions (Great Firewall) block many Western apps; prepare accordingly.

How to Get There

Singapore and Malaysia offer easier access to Southeast Asia without Chinese visa complexity. For business trips, some free trade zones in China offer 72-144 hour visa-free transit.

Money & Banking

Lebanese Pound is devalued; bring USD for international travel. China uses Chinese Yuan (RMB/CNY). USD can be exchanged at Chinese banks and authorized exchange points. ATMs for international cards exist but UnionPay is dominant. Carry sufficient Yuan cash as international card acceptance can be limited outside major cities.

Practical Tips

Download and install a VPN before departing Lebanon, as China blocks Google, WhatsApp, and many other services. Chinese payment systems (WeChat Pay, Alipay) are useful; set these up if you have Chinese contacts. Register your accommodation with local police within 24 hours of arrival (hotels do this automatically). Direct flights from Beirut to China are available via multiple carriers.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do Lebanese citizens need a visa to visit China?

Yes, Lebanese passport holders require a visa to enter China. The tourist visa (L visa) must be obtained from the Chinese Embassy in Beirut before travel.

How much does a Chinese visa cost for Lebanese citizens?

The Chinese tourist visa (L visa) costs approximately USD 140 for Lebanese applicants. Fees vary by visa type (business, student, etc.) and processing speed.

How long does Chinese visa processing take?

Standard processing takes 4-7 business days. Express processing (2-3 days) and rush processing (next day) are available for higher fees.

What internet restrictions exist in China?

China blocks many Western services including Google, WhatsApp, Instagram, Facebook, YouTube, and Twitter. Download and set up a VPN before you leave Lebanon, as VPN apps cannot be downloaded from within China.

Can Lebanese citizens use a 72-hour or 144-hour visa-free transit in China?

Yes, Lebanese nationals may be eligible for 72-hour or 144-hour visa-free transit at select Chinese airports (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, etc.) if transiting to a third country without needing to enter China officially.

What is the maximum stay allowed on a Chinese tourist visa?

A standard Chinese tourist visa typically allows up to 30 days per entry. The number of entries (single, double, or multiple) depends on your application and travel history.

Do I need to register with police upon arrival in China?

Hotels automatically register foreign guests with local police. If staying in a private residence, you must register at the local police station within 24 hours of arrival.
